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8798 05855687284 685 2291 496968327
519184420 21106172 0952926320
519184420 21106172 0952926320
7367808 800 696
All about undefined
Interested in learning more?
519184420 21106172 0952926320
7367808 800 696
See more
47 57 643896
53962726 67735 10169981705 371036609
See more
15540863016 0561519
400944 90121 94161 13
See more